How much do robotic process automation man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 15, 2026, the average yearly pay for robotic process automation manager in Minnesota is $114,206.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$89,600.00 and $136,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a Robotic Process Automation Manager do?

A Robotic Process Automation (RPA) Manager oversees the deployment, management, and optimization of software robots that automate repetitive business processes. They collaborate with various departments to identify automation opportunities, lead RPA projects, and ensure that automated solutions align with organizational goals. Additionally, RPA Managers are responsible for managing teams of RPA developers, maintaining compliance standards, and measuring the effectiveness of automation initiatives to drive operational efficiency.

What are some common challenges faced by a Robotic Process Automation Manager when scaling RPA initiatives across an organization?

A Robotic Process Automation Manager often encounters challenges such as managing change resistance among employees, ensuring robust governance for bot deployment, and integrating RPA solutions with legacy systems. Balancing speed of implementation with thorough process documentation and compliance requirements is also vital. Collaboration with IT, business analysts, and process owners is crucial to address these challenges and ensure successful scaling of automation across the enterprise.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Robotic Process Automation (RPA)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Robotic Process Automation Manager, you need expertise in process analysis, automation strategy, and experience with RPA platforms, typically supported by a degree in computer science, engineering, or related fields. Familiarity with tools like UiPath, Blue Prism, Automation Anywhere, and certifications in RPA technologies are highly valued. Strong leadership, problem-solving, and communication skills help drive cross-functional teams and manage change effectively. These skills ensure successful automation initiatives, improved operational efficiency, and alignment with business objectives.
